Abstract

A method for managing energy consumption in a traffic-aware manner includes monitoring a level of network traffic in a wireless network to which a plurality of user devices is connected, detecting, based on the monitoring, that a current level of traffic in the wireless network has exceeded a predefined threshold level of traffic, selecting, in response to the detecting, a subset of the plurality of user devices to put into an energy saving mode, and sending, to each user device in the subset, a signaling message, where the signaling message instructs the each user device to mute, for a defined number of symbols, at least one of: a transmit capability of the each user device or a receive capability of the each user device.

Claims (34)

1 . A method comprising:

monitoring, by a processing system including at least one processor, a level of network traffic in a wireless network to which a plurality of user devices is connected;

detecting, by the processing system based on the monitoring, that a current level of traffic in the wireless network has exceeded a predefined threshold level of traffic;

selecting, by the processing system in response to the detecting, a subset of the plurality of user devices to put into an energy saving mode, wherein at least one user device of the subset is selected for inclusion in the subset based on a determination that an expected usage of the wireless network by the at least one user device for a future period of time falls below a predefined threshold usage; and

sending, by the processing system to each user device in the subset, a signaling message, wherein the signaling message instructs the each user device to mute, for a defined number of symbols, at least one of: a transmit capability of the each user device or a receive capability of the each user device.

2 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the processing system is part of a network element of the wireless network.

3 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the signaling message includes a first field that identifies the at least one of: the transmit capability of the each user device or the receive capability of the each user device that is to be muted.

4 . The method of claim 3 , wherein the signaling message further includes a second field that indicates the defined number of symbols.

5 . The method of claim 4 , wherein the signaling message further includes a third field that contains data that allows the each user device to verify an authenticity of the signaling message.

6 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the determination is made based on data contained in another signaling message received from the at least one user device prior to the selecting.

7 . The method of claim 6 , wherein the another signaling message requests muting of at least one of: a transmit capability of the at least one user device or a receive capability of the at least one user device.

8 . The method of claim 7 , wherein the another signaling message requests the muting for a requested number of symbols.

9 . The method of claim 1 , wherein at least another user device of the subset is selected for inclusion in the subset based on a determination that a charge level of the at least another user device for a future period of time falls below a predefined threshold charge level.

10 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the defined number of symbols is the same for all user devices in the subset.

11 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the defined number of symbols for a first user device of the subset is different than the defined number of symbols for a second user device of the subset.

12 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the defined number of symbols is selected by the processing system based on at least one of: a level of transmit activity or a level of receive activity that the each user device is expected to engage in via the wireless network during the future period of time.

13 . The method of claim 12 , wherein the processing system utilizes a machine learning technique that takes as inputs at least one of: the current level of network traffic, the level of transmit activity, or the level of receive activity that the each user device is expected to engage in via the wireless network during the future period of time and generates as an output the defined number of symbols.

14 . The method of claim 13 , wherein the defined number of symbols comprises a number of symbols for which the at least one of: the transmit capability of the each user device or the receive capability of the each user device is muted without a quality of experience of the each user device falling below a predefined threshold quality of experience.

15 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the sending further comprises directing at least one user device of the subset to a frequency band of the wireless network that is of a lower frequency than a frequency band of the wireless network to which the at least one user device is currently connected.

16 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the sending further comprises directing at least one user device of the subset to a slice of the wireless network that is of a lower priority than a slice of the wireless network to which the at least one user device is currently connected.

17 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the subset omits user devices of the plurality of user devices that are identified as devices for which a transmit capability and a receive capability are never to be muted.
